The battery voltage is supplied to the cellular telephone module at module connector terminal A. The cellular telephone module uses this power feed in order to perform all of the module's functions.
The battery voltage measured at terminal A is more than 15.5 V for four monitoring cycles.
When DTC B1982 is current, Class 2 loss of serial data DTCs are not set.
The battery voltage is less than 15.5 V in the next monitoring cycle.
Use a scan tool in order to monitor the cellular telephone module battery voltage display.
• | If the voltage displayed is 15.5 V or less and DTC B1982 is current, replace the cellular telephone module. Refer to Cellular Telephone Module Replacement. |
• | If the voltage displayed is 15.5 V or more, refer to Charging System Diagnosis in Engine Electrical. |
